  • K12 Inc
    K12 IncJunho 16, 2011
    Did you know? Woodland Park Zoo began as the personal estate of a wealthy lumber mill owner named Guy Phinney. Phinney’s menagerie of animals included black bear, deer, and African ostriches. Leia mais
